Abstract
Abstract Phosphorus oxychloride, POCl3, an important phosphorus compound, has diverse applications in synthetic chemistry. It plays an important role in chlorination, Vilsmeier Haack reaction, dehydration and cyclization which have been highlighted here. Moreover, different reaction conditions implied and reported in the literature along with the general mechanism are provided briefly in this review. This review provides an insight into the recent applications of phosphorus oxychloride as a reagent in organic syntheses in the last two year i.e. 2018–19. Graphic abstract
